Aspects Affecting Roof Covering Expenses



When you're thinking about a brand-new roof, a number of factors can affect the overall cost. First, the dimension of your roofing system plays an important function. go to this web-site require even more materials and labor, driving up expenses.

Next, the intricacy of your roof covering's style matters. If your roofing has several inclines, valleys, or special features, setup can end up being a lot more tough and costly.

Labor expenses additionally vary based on your area and the schedule of skilled workers. Regions with higher need for roof services often see boosted labor prices.

Furthermore, the timing of your project can impact expenses, as roofing business might use reduced costs during the offseason.

One more crucial variable is the problem of your existing roof. If you require to eliminate old products or make repair work prior to mounting a brand-new roof covering, those added jobs will certainly raise your general spending plan.

Ultimately, your selection of roof can influence prices, as some alternatives may require specific setup strategies.

Recognizing these aspects helps you get ready for the economic dedication of a brand-new roofing system. By being notified, you can make better decisions that align with your budget and long-lasting goals for your home.

Sorts Of Roof Covering Materials



Picking the appropriate roofing material is important for both the aesthetics and resilience of your home. You have actually got several options, each with its very own advantages and downsides.

Asphalt shingles are the most popular choice because of their price and easy installment. They are available in different colors and designs, making it basic to match your home's outside.

Metal roofing is one more exceptional option, understood for its longevity and resistance to severe climate condition. While it might come with a higher first price, its longevity often leads to savings in the future.

If you're looking for an extra environment-friendly selection, think about tiles made from recycled products and even a green roofing system with living plants.

Clay and concrete ceramic tiles supply a distinct, timeless appearance that improves curb appeal. However, they can be heavy and might need additional structural support.

If you favor an one-of-a-kind appearance, slate roofing supplies an elegant finish yet can be fairly pricey and challenging to mount.

Inevitably, your choice should reflect your spending plan, environment, and individual style. Take your time to consider the benefits and drawbacks before making a final decision.

Comprehending Labor Costs



Labor expenses can considerably affect the total cost of your roofing job. When you work with a contractor, you're not just spending for their time; you're additionally covering their experience and the skills of their staff. Generally, labor prices can represent 60% to 70% of your overall roof expenditures, so comprehending these prices is vital.

Various variables influence labor expenditures. The complexity of your roofing system plays a big duty-- steeper roofings or those with several facets call for even more ability and time, causing higher labor expenses.

Geographic location matters too; contractors in urban areas frequently bill a lot more because of greater demand and living costs.


It's likewise important to take into consideration the service provider's experience and credibility. While you may discover cheaper alternatives, opting for a credible professional can conserve you money in the future by reducing the threat of mistakes and guaranteeing high quality handiwork.

When you obtain estimates, ensure to break down the expenses to see how much is allocated for labor. This way, you'll have a clearer photo and can spending plan as necessary, ensuring your roof job remains on track financially.
